Haunting Adeline is not for the faint of heart. Addie inherits her grandmother's mansion and discovers she's being stalked by Zade, a vigilante who hunts predators and has decided she belongs to him. The romance is built on obsession, breaking and entering, and Zade's complete disregard for consent in pursuit of what he wants.
Carlton writes dark romance that doesn't apologize. Zade is a stalker, full stop. He watches Addie without permission, manipulates situations to be near her, and pushes boundaries constantly. The book also tackles sex trafficking through Zade's vigilante work, adding layers of darkness to an already intense story.
For readers who love it, the appeal is the commitment to the fantasy. This isn't a healthy relationship, and the book knows it. It's a dark fantasy of being the center of someone's obsession, of a dangerous man who would burn the world for you.

Common questions
Is Haunting Adeline too dark?
That depends on your tolerance for non-con and dubious consent. The book includes sexual scenes where Addie's consent is murky at best, plus graphic depictions of sex trafficking through Zade's vigilante work. Check content warnings before reading.
Does it have a happy ending?
The series is ongoing. Haunting Adeline ends on a cliffhanger. Hunting Adeline continues the story. If you need complete resolution, wait until the series is finished.
Is the stalker romance romanticized or criticized?
Romanticized. The book is a fantasy of obsessive love. It doesn't frame Zade's behavior as problematic within the story. If you need stalking portrayed as bad, this isn't the book for you.
